Lauderhill Structure Fire: What We Know So Far
A structure fire was reported late Thursday at 611 NW 39th Ave in the Plantation/Lauderhill area, and this is what we know so far based on dispatch information and early reporting.
No additional web coverage or official incident details were available in the search results, so key facts such as the cause of the fire, whether anyone was injured, and the extent of the damage have not yet been confirmed publicly.
Emergency response details were not yet listed in the dispatch data, but a structure fire call typically brings an immediate response from local fire crews and, if needed, police and emergency medical personnel to secure the scene, contain the blaze, and check for victims or smoke inhalation issues.
Dispatch records show there have been 124 similar structure fire incidents in Lauderhill over the past six months, a sign that fire crews in the area respond to these types of calls frequently.
Officials have not yet released an update on what sparked the fire or whether an investigation is underway. More information may come from fire rescue or police as the scene is assessed and crews clear the area.
